I think Joe has mentioned a named sword for someone. Somewhere in the formspring questions.

Does Ken's sword get an origin story?

It hasn't been directly stated yet, but the Zanbatou was a popular weapon in the Daisuke clan. Ken's father was the leader of an important part Daisuke army - the Red Dragon Zanbatou squad. The clan's emblem, a red dragon, is embossed on Ken's sword.

I have a few ideas for a flashback to show exactly how he gets it, but nothing's set in stone. The important thing is that the sword connects him to his clan and his father.

Anyone involved with the Wataro-Daisuke war would instantly guess Ken's origin based on his sword and that emblem (yes, that was a hint of things to come).
